Summary: | Heat-related illness can be a devastating problem for athletes who are not acclimatized to the environmental conditions in which they are competing. Preventing Environmental Heat Illnesses details a myriad of solutions that the health-care team can use to help provide a safe environment for athletic participants. The video reviews the cumulative signs and symptoms of heat illness and discusses the steps that should be undertaken when a heat-related illness occurs. |
